Friendly Internationals Preview: Mexico VS Australia - prediction, team news, lineups

[(Mexico) Strength]:
1. As the host nation for the USA-Mexico-Canada World Cup, Mexico directly secured a spot in the World Cup, with all group stage matches played on home soil.
2. Mexico have an unbeaten record in their last 6 friendlies, with 4 wins and 2 draws. The two draws were against European powerhouses Belgium and Portugal.
3. Mexico successfully won the CONCACAF Gold Cup with a record of 5 wins and 1 draw in 6 matches, keeping clean sheets in 4 of those games.
[(Mexico) Neutral]:
1. Mexico's top star is Santiago Gimenez, a forward playing for Serie A giants AC Milan. This season, due to injury issues, he has only made 18 appearances for the team, scoring 1 goal and providing 2 assists.
2. Mexico's head coach is Javier Aguirre, leading Mexico in the World Cup for the third time. In his previous two stints, he failed to guide Mexico past the round of 16.
3. Mexico are currently ranked 15th in the world, with a total squad value of approximately 200 million euros. Most of the players come from the domestic league.
4. The last meeting between the two teams was in a friendly in 2023, which ended in a 2-2 draw.
[(Australia) Strength]:
1. Australia's most valuable player is Jordan Bos, who plays for Eredivisie side Feyenoord. As a defender, he has made 36 appearances for Feyenoord this season, scoring 4 goals and providing 9 assists.
2. Nestory Irankunda scored two goals in the recent match against World Cup-bound team Curacao. Playing for EFL Championship side Watford, he has made 40 league appearances this season, starting 22, with 4 goals and 4 assists.
3. Australia secured direct qualification for the World Cup by finishing second in their group in the World Cup qualification (AFC), with a record of 5 wins, 4 draws, and 1 loss in 10 matches.
4. Australia performed steadily against strong teams in the qualifiers, remaining unbeaten against group favorites Japan and Saudi Arabia, with a record of 1 win and 1 draw against each.
5. Australia achieved two consecutive wins in the FIFA series matches held in March 2026, both against African teams, namely Curacao and Cameroon.
[(Australia) Neutral]:
1. Australia are currently ranked 27th in the world, with a total squad value of around 50 million euros. Most players come from the domestic league.
[(Australia) Weakness]:
1. Before the series, Australia faced three American teams, Colombia, Venezuela, and USA, suffering three consecutive losses.
